The cheapest way to get from Assisi to Vicenza is to bus via Bologna which costs €35 - €60 and takes 8h 7m.
The fastest way to get from Assisi to Vicenza is to drive which takes 4h 25m and costs €60 - €90.
No, there is no direct bus from Assisi to Vicenza. However, there are services departing from Assisi and arriving at Vicenza via Florence Villa Constanza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 7h 35m.
No, there is no direct train from Assisi to Vicenza. However, there are services departing from Assisi and arriving at Vicenza via Firenze S.M.N. and Padova.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 4m.
The distance between Assisi and Vicenza is 427 km. The road distance is 381.5 km.
The best way to get from Assisi to Vicenza without a car is to train which takes 6h 4m and costs €50 - €120.
It takes approximately 6h 4m to get from Assisi to Vicenza, including transfers.
Assisi to Vicenza b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Assisi station.
Assisi to Vicenza train services, operated by Trenitalia, depart from Assisi station.
The best way to get from Assisi to Vicenza is to train which takes 6h 4m and costs €50 - €120.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€35 - €65 and takes 7h 35m.
